I am even confidant in throwing ingredients together to see if they work. This lemon ginger dressing was one of them. I knew lemon and ginger taste great together, so creating a homemade dressing with just 4 ingredients was simple.
Ingredients
1/4 cup light oil - light olive oil works well, also organic cold-pressed canola oil.
1/4 cup lemon juice
2 teaspoons grated ginger
1 teaspoon raw honey
Directions
Place all ingredients in a small bowl and whisk together. It is that simple.
